CVE-2026-89207 Vulnerability Summary

CVE-2026-89207: A vulnerability has been identified in WTV676-HB6035 Web Interface (All versions < V3.94), WTV776-HB6035 Web Interface (All versions < V4.17). Affected devices do not properly validate input received from backend services. This could allow an unauthenticated remote attacker to force the device into protection mode, which results in losing remote connectivity functions (Web Access).

Understanding AC and PR

A lower complexity and fewer privilege requirements make exploitation easier. Security teams should evaluate these aspects to determine the urgency of mitigation strategies, such as patch management and access control policies.

Attack Complexity (AC) measures the difficulty in executing an exploit. A high AC means that specific conditions must be met, making an attack more challenging, while a low AC means the vulnerability can be exploited with minimal effort.

Privileges Required (PR) determine the level of system access necessary for an attack. Vulnerabilities requiring no privileges are more accessible to attackers, whereas high privilege requirements limit exploitation to authorized users with elevated access.
